A new oat milk company has launched in Singapore, but unlike existing players on the market, Oatside claims it is the city state’s first ‘full stack’ oat drink and one of a only a handful in Asia. Former Kraftz Heinz Indonesia CFO Benedict Lim developed the brand during the Covid-19 pandemic and cites its domestic production approach as a key USP. Oatside retains control over every facet of the manufacturing process sourcing ingredients, oat extraction and packaging are all managed in-house.
